Understanding ROI in Power Automate Form Automation
ROI measures the financial benefits gained from an investment relative to its cost. When implementing Power Automate for form automation, ROI helps determine whether the automation efforts lead to increased productivity, cost savings, or improved customer satisfaction. Accurate measurement ensures that resources are allocated effectively and that automation strategies align with business goals.
Key Metrics to Measure ROI
- Time Savings: Calculate the reduction in time spent on manual data entry and processing.
- Cost Reduction: Assess decreases in labor costs or operational expenses.
- Error Rate: Monitor improvements in data accuracy and reduction of costly mistakes.
- Customer Satisfaction: Evaluate feedback and response times to gauge service improvements.
- Process Throughput: Measure the increase in the number of forms processed within a given period.
Steps to Measure ROI Effectively
Follow these steps to accurately measure ROI from Power Automate form automation:
- Baseline Data Collection: Record current metrics before automation implementation.
- Define Clear Objectives: Establish what success looks like, such as reduced processing time or cost savings.
- Implement Automation: Deploy Power Automate workflows for form processing.
- Monitor and Record Changes: Track key metrics post-implementation over a consistent period.
- Calculate ROI: Use the formula: (Benefits - Costs) / Costs x 100% to determine ROI percentage.
Tools and Techniques for Measurement
Leverage analytics tools integrated with Power Automate, such as Power BI, to visualize data and identify trends. Automate data collection where possible to ensure accuracy and timeliness. Conduct regular reviews to adjust workflows and improve ROI over time.
